Alhambra Orchestra musicians, directed by Dr. Donald Oglesby, and joined by the Collegium Musicum from the University of Miami, will present an all-baroque chamber concert on Sunday, Apr. 2, 7:30 p.m., in Coral Gables Congregational Church, 3010 DeSoto Blvd.

Admission and parking are free; no tickets or reservations needed.

The program includes Bach’s Brandenburg Concerto No. 3, Albinoni’s Concerto for Two Oboes, Bach’s Concerto for Two Violins with violin soloists Daniel Andai and Rand Bella, and two works with choir and orchestra — Cantata #118, O Jesu Christ, meins Lebens Licht by Bach, and the Coronation Anthem Zadok the Priest by Handel.

Enjoy the magnificent musical architecture of this beloved era in the lovely architecture of a historic church. Alhambra Orchestra is Miami’s community orchestra, with a mission of supporting classical music and music education.
